First - When I connect my ipod to my dock it loads fine and itunes opens and everything is super. I have it set on manual mode because I like it better. I am just wondering if it is possible to play music through the dock while it is connected to my computer. What I mean is...Whenever I unmount my iPod it says that it is safe to be removed. However, I don't want to remove it...I want to leave it in the dock and play it. I can't seem to get it off that checkmark screen. Please don't tell me I have to be in automatic mode.

Also, the second problem is similar to another post on this board. Whenever I plug in my ipod to the dock. It says "USB device not recognized" in the bottom corner. I'm assuming it was just a problem with installation. (I'm using Windows XP btw). Just wondering if there's anything I can do to solve this (I have uninstalled and reinstalled)

SkaGoat
01-08-2005, 01:44 AM
go into iTunes, and turn off Disk Mode and you can use it while it's in the dock
